#cd7cd5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cd7cd5 is composed of 80.4% red, 48.6%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.8% cyan, 41.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 294.6 degrees, a saturation of 51.4% and a lightness of 66.1%. #cd7cd5 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8ff with #9b00ab.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#cd7cd5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cd7cd5 has RGB values of R:205, G:124,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13466837.

Shades and Tints of #cd7cd5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030103 is the darkest color, while #faf3f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d7cd5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aca4ad is the less saturated color, while #ee54fd is the most saturated one.
